[РЕШЕНО] Транслит в теле ноды

Главные вкладки

Аватар пользователя Tkhorev Tkhorev 6 июля 2012 в 12:00

Здрасте. Такая беда: тело ноды выводится транслитом. Я в жизни такого не видел. Даже не знал, что такое бывает. Модуль Transliteration (http://drupal.org/project/transliteration) ставлю всегда, но никогда он не давал такого эффекта. После его отключения всё работает нормально - тексты нод снова превращаются в кириллицу. Судя по тому, что Великий Гугл не выдает похожих проблем, такая беда не особо часто встречается. Пока только приходит в голову просто не пользоваться транслитерацией, и синонимы сделать циферками, но может есть решение?

Ах, да. Вот оно: http://vottak.org
Дал право гостям постить записи. Пожалуйста, и поделитесь мыслями по поводу проблемы.

Комментарии

Аватар пользователя duozersk duozersk 6 июля 2012 в 15:23

Только что попробовал - создал ноду "ещё один тест". Все вроде нормально, никакой транслитерации.

Попробовал оба доступных мне формата ввода - Plain text и Filtered HTML.

Думаю, тебе надо смотреть в настроенные фильтры на форматах ввода. Есть ли там какой фильтр транслитерации? - посмотрел в код модуля транслитерации - он реализует такой фильтр, надо его отключить...

Аватар пользователя Tkhorev Tkhorev 6 июля 2012 в 12:46

Есть!!! Фильтры!!! Ну я и лошара...
Спасибо, duozersk. Там стояла галка напотив "Преобразовывать все символы в US-ASCII". Убрал и все вернулось на круги своя.

Аватар пользователя aquamaster aquamaster 17 июля 2012 в 23:27

Во всех трёх фильтрах Filtered HTML, Full HTML и PHP code нигде не были установлены чекбоксы "Преобразовывать все символы в US-ASCII". Плюс ни в одном профиле CKEditor-а не был включён чекбокс "Convert all characters to US-ASCII". Однако при редактировании нод упорно появлялась транслитерация. Включал-выключал эти чекбоксы - бесполезно, тот же вид, только в профиль Sad .
Проблему решил "топором" - закоментировал всё тело функции transliteration_filter со строки 192 в transliteration.module в /sites/all/modules/transliteration .

Аватар пользователя lana lana 16 декабря 2013 в 1:04

Тема решенная-то, а решения не все. Несколько лет сайту, а проблема возникла вдруг сейчас. Спасибо этому топику! Поделюсь своим: в Filtered HTML убрала фильтр HTML и глюк исчез. А не хочется убирать этот фильтр HTML. Осталось выяснить откуда он появился. Да..., это шестерка. Может еще будут какие соображения? Напишите!